Как закрыть от Гугла ненужные слова

S1
На сайте с 08.07.2008
Offline
13
406

Суть проблемы в том, что сайт проиндексировался недавно Гуглом и оказалось, что очень значимым он считает слова данные доступны только зарегистрированным пользователям. Что делать? Просто на сайте существует каталог компаний, профиль подробный которых доступен лишь зарегистрированным пользователям. Заказчик страницу полностью профилей компаний закрывать не хочет, считает, что вроде как по названию компаний будут выходить на сайт. В Яндексе закрыли эту фразу ноуиндексом

I
На сайте с 21.02.2008
Offline
117
#1
Sehmet11:
В Яндексе закрыли эту фразу ноуиндексом

А лучше JavaScript-ом.

artrush
На сайте с 06.07.2009
Offline
97
#2
Sehmet11:
Суть проблемы в том, что сайт проиндексировался недавно Гуглом и оказалось, что очень значимым он считает слова данные доступны только зарегистрированным пользователям. Что делать? Просто на сайте существует каталог компаний, профиль подробный которых доступен лишь зарегистрированным пользователям. Заказчик страницу полностью профилей компаний закрывать не хочет, считает, что вроде как по названию компаний будут выходить на сайт. В Яндексе закрыли эту фразу ноуиндексом

<a href="signin.php" rel="nofollow">sign in</a>

/ru/forum/31047

http://www.google.com/support/webmasters/bin/answer.py?hl=ru&answer=96569

icq 241309050
S1
На сайте с 08.07.2008
Offline
13
#3

дело в том, что там не ссылка, а просто текст, который никуда не ведет и не является ссылкой, про nofollow мы знаем.

ippoman не совсем поняла как, а можно пример?

I
На сайте с 21.02.2008
Offline
117
#4
Sehmet11:
дело в том, что там не ссылка, а просто текст, который никуда не ведет и не является ссылкой, про nofollow мы знаем.
ippoman не совсем поняла как, а можно пример?

Вот простой пример.


<html>

<head>
<meta http-equiv="Content-Type" content="text/html; charset=windows-1251">
<title>Заголовок</title>


<script language="JavaScript">
//Функция которая подставляет текст в тег <div>
function replace() {
document.getElementById('text').innerHTML = "Закрытый текст";
}
</script>

</head>
<body>


<div id="text" onload="replace();"></div>

<script language="JavaScript">
replace(); //В конце страницы вызываем функцию подстановки текста
</script>

</body>
</html>
Onu
На сайте с 10.01.2007
Offline
170
Onu
#5

ippoman, уверены, что сработает? Гугл понимает Яваскрипт, не знаю насчет replace(), но document.write() понимает.

богоносец
На сайте с 30.01.2007
Offline
774
#6
Onu:
Гугл понимает Яваскрипт

Это ваше утверждение?

Onu:
но document.write() понимает.

Не всё.

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ий